Construction Shrinks Front Yard of Mack House, August 1969
Year:
1969
Published In:
Ann Arbor News, August 22, 1969
Caption:
Excavation for the University's new $1,120,000, 4 1/2-deck, 500-car parking structure on Hill between Tappan and E. University, comes within seven feet of the old Mack Residence, now the home of the U-M department of landscape architecture. When completed in June, 1970, the parking structure will provide parking for the U-M's School of Business Administration, School of Education, Law School and College of Architecture and Design. The Mack Residence, formerly a girls dormitory, will remain the headquarters for the department of landscape architecture, according to James F. Brinkerhoff, director of U-M business operations. The 254-foot-long front of the parking structure will be on Hill, with entrance and exit ramps opening on that street. It will contain two stairways and an elevator.
